Having been recommended the place by some friends, we decided to try it out. The interior is clean…read moreand minimal with a lovely raised intimate cushion-seating area on the side (great for groups). We ordered the Samosa Chaat to share as starters which was plenty and probably the best we have had in Montreal. For our mains, we had the Lamb Karahi (the most popular dish as mentioned by the waitress) and Chicken Jalfrezi. The chicken jalfrezi was delicious and a good portion. However, having tried many a Lamb Karahi, I was not impressed with the quality of the meat and the taste. The pieces of lamb were large and mainly fat/bones - not what you would expect of a traditional lamb karahi. On the plus side, the Naan bread was perfect and always came fresh and hot so that was great. Prices are reasonable and the location is quite convenient (there is some parking directly in front of the restaurant). Overall, good experience and will most probably return but will not be ordering the Lamb Karahi this time.

We came all the way here from Plateau (an hour long journey) to have their famous Mutton Karahi…read more We were four Pakistanis and were excited for some authentic Pakistani food. We ordered 1/2 Kg Mutton Karahi, 1/2 Kg Chicken Karahi, Palak Paneer, Chicken Seekh Kebab, Fish Pakoras and Chai. Oddly enough for something that is their most popular item, the Mutton Karahi was average. It was mostly bones and almost no meat, definitely not half a kg and tasted alright. The Palak Paneer and Chicken Seekh Kebab were 100% reheated and tasted like food that had gone bad. The Chicken Karahi was excellent. Tasted fresh, flavourful and authentic. Fish pakoras were good and fresh. Tea was authentic Chai. The server was chirpy and very helpful. She was interactive and her excitement was contagious. Part of the reason this rating is three stars and not two is because of her! The restaurant was clean and comfortable. However for a place where the food is so Hit or Miss, I would not recommend it to others.
